Spanning both hemispheres from Iceland down to South Africa, the Atlantic Ocean has no single swimming season, as the warmest months depend on which side of the equator you are on. There is no single average: the warmest month ranges from an August mean of 11.7 °C at Reynisfjara (Iceland) to a September mean of 27.6 °C at Praia (Santiago).
